Unit Description

2N Telemetry Unit (Progressive Care Unit) is a fast paced, 24 bed collaborative unit working with Adult Telemetry patients. We pride ourselves on our teamwork and a pleasant working atmosphere. We see a variety of patients with different medical conditions such as chest pain, NSTEMI, diabetes, sepsis, cancer of all body systems, pneumonia, asthma, COPD, pulmonary emboli, deep vein thrombosis, CHF, acute and chronic anemia, renal disease, HTN, appendicitis, pancreatitis, cholecystitis, and vascular disease.

Common diagnostic and therapeutic procedures include administration of blood products, IV therapy, IV antiarrhythmic therapy, anticoagulant therapy, thoracentesis, paracentesis, arteriograms, Endoscopy, small bowel follow through, cholecystograms, ERCPs, PEG tube feedings, peritoneal and hemodialysis, chest tube insertion, oxygen administration as well as various respiratory treatments. 2N is a great place to start your career and learn or bring your established skill set and flourish!

Professional Growth

We encourage professional growth of all of our nurses through participation in our facilities shared governance committees, themed monthly Unit Based Counsel meetings, advancement on our hospital career ladder and the Progressive Critical Care Nurse (PCCN) through the American Association of Critical Care Nurses (AACN). We have a very active local chapter of the AACN through the Greater Richmond Area Chapter (GRAC) that meets regularly and provides continuing education on new innovations in critical care nursing.

Registered Nurse (RN) – Progressive Care (Step down) – St. Mary's Hospital:

Job Summary:

The Progressive Care (Step down) Registered Nurse (RN) position is responsible for delivering exceptional nursing care to patients by:

  1. Utilizing strong organizational and leadership skills to assess patient status
  2. Acting as the service line between Med-Surg and ICU units
  3. Determining the priority of the patient’s problems and needs
  4. Developing and performing patient care plans to enhance and improve outcomes
  5. Ensuring a safe and therapeutic environment

Essential Functions:

  1. Collaborate with the interdisciplinary care team
  2. Conducts initial and ongoing patient assessment, analyzes assessment data, creates a plan of care, implements treatment, and evaluates treatment effectiveness
  3. Serves as point of contact for patients' care coordination throughout hospital departments
  4. Acts as a patient safety advocate by participating in ongoing quality improvement in the department
  5. Administer medications in a safe manner consistent with the State of Practice and the organization’s policies and procedures
  6. Other duties as assigned
